Increase your web presence: 89+ Book Marketing Ideas That Will Change Your Life.
This is a lot of information so I’m going to separate the book marketing ideas into eight different posts. Hopefully, once a week. Since I am #Backinschool my time is limited. Feel free to visit Author Media to read the whole post and get more great information. I’ve been using these lists and checking off what I already have and what I need to do. As with anything else I may not use all of this information and you may not either. But it is nice to have on hand.
- Create a testimonial page on your website.
- Add the free My Book Progress plugin to your WordPress website to update your visitors about the status of your upcoming book. (Reviews on this are Not Good!)
- Retweak the SEO on your site.
- Ask fans to post their reviews on your Facebook page.
- Ask fans to post their reviews on Amazon.
- Ask fans to post their reviews on Goodreads.
- Sign up for Twitter.
- Clean up your social footprint.
- Create an author FB page and use it instead of your profile.
- Sign up for Google Authorship.
- Offer bloggers advanced reading copies.
- Go on an online book tour.
- Create a book launch team.
- Host Q+A sessions on Google+.
- Create Facebook Friday videos.
- Register as an author on Amazon.
- Register as an author on Goodreads.
- Create a book trailer.
- Add the free My Book Table plugin to your WordPress website to boost book sales.
- Create a hashtag for your next book.
